Background
The top side slide block of the die-casting die is always subjected to spray water and cooling water dripping and can cause water accumulation. The existing scheme is that water leakage holes are additionally formed in the contact position of a sliding block and a mold core, accumulated water is formed above the sliding block due to the angle of the sliding block and the slight inclination of the sliding block during mold filling, and the sliding block can be brought into a cavity part during mold closing to influence the quality of a casting.

As shown in fig. 1-2, the utility model discloses an embodiment relates to a die casting die's day side slider drainage structures, including framed 7 and mold core 1, mold core 1 one side framed 7 in be provided with and supply the gliding spout 2 of slider, mold core 1 on be provided with water drainage tank 3 near the position of spout 2, water drainage tank 3's both ends be provided with the extension tank 4 that extends to mold core 1 edge, the one end of extension tank 4 be linked together with the one end of the inside slant arrangement of framed 7 hourglass sediment inclined hole 6, the other end of leaking sediment inclined hole 6 extend to framed 7's lateral wall.
The drainage channel 3 on be provided with a plurality of and leak sediment hole 5, can discharge ponding fast.
The extension tank 4 is obliquely arranged, so that water is conveniently guided into the slag leaking inclined hole 6.
Ponding can be followed and leaked 5 discharges in the sediment hole after flowing into water drainage tank 3, if still unnecessary can enter into along extending groove 4 and leak the sediment inclined hole 6 and discharge 7 outsides of framed, has stopped the condition that ponding entered into the die cavity.
